CHOLINE BINDING DOMAIN OF THE MAJOR AUTOLYSIN (C-LYTA) FROM STREPTOCOCCUS PNEUMONIAE
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 11694890
About this Structure
1hcx is a 2 chain structure with sequence from Streptococcus pneumoniae.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
